Can I come over and fill up the air in my tire?
Yes, most Mavis locations have free tire air stations that allow you to check your tire pressure and fill up your tires for free.
Do you match tire prices from other retailers?
Yes, Mavis Tire has a low tire price guarantee, and also guarantees the price for 30 days after your purchase. Please bring the competitor price quote to your appointment or you can submit it on our website here: https://www.mavis.com/productcart/pc/_wewillbeatanyprice.asp.
